What is the Rebate for Diploma in Physiotherapy?

The Rebate for Diploma in Physiotherapy is a financial assistance program designed specifically for international students who wish to enroll in the Diploma in Physiotherapy program at Aimst University, Malaysia. Funded by Aimst University, this scholarship aims to attract talented individuals from various countries to partake in this esteemed program. Its purpose is to provide financial support to students, making quality education in the field of physiotherapy more accessible.

Eligibility

  • Applicants must be international students applying for the Diploma in Physiotherapy program at Aimst University.
  • A completed application form along with required documentation must be submitted.
  • Demonstrated academic excellence in previous qualifications is typically required.
  • Good proficiency in English, as proven by standardized tests or previous education, is essential.
  • Applicants need to meet any specific health and character criteria outlined by the university.
